Smashing their way into the UK folk punk scene since 2013, Black Water County bring an energetic live show of stout quaffing, banjo breaking and tin whistle mangling original music, along with trads and shanties that have been given a good kick up the arse and a slap around the face. Their energetic live shows, which feature the dual lead vocals of Tim and Shan, are a thing of local legend and awe in their home county of Dorset, usually ending up with band members scattered throughout a frenzied crowd or a shoulder-mounted fiddle solo, to name but a couple of eventualities.
The band have recently released their debut album, TAKING CHANCES (released February 2017), the first taste of which came in the shape of the preceding singles, ‘One More Beer Won’t Hurt’ (released May 2016) and ‘Start Something New’ (released January 2017) and has since been followed by The Painful Truth (released June 2017).

Black Water County
Based in Dorset, we've been brewing our folk-rock concoction since forming on St Paddy's day 2013. As a 6 piece we've written and released 2 EP's and are working on our debut album due 2016 with a new single coming out in Summer. We also incorporate our own upbeat spin on traditional Celtic and English folk songs with influence from The Pogues, Flogging Molly, Reel Big Fish, Mumford and Sons, Frank Turner, The Dreadnoughts and Dropkick Murphys.

2015 saw no weekend free in a relentless year of conquering new ground across the country to venues such as Mr Kyps Poole, The Joiners Southampton, The BIC Bournemouth, Bridport Arts Centre, Alleycat and The Water Rats Soho, The Troubadour and Dingwalls London, The Hootanany Brixton, The Fleece Bristol and The Square Harlow.
We are most at home in the grassy fields of a festival and on stage we give it everything we've got. Our past festival endeavours include Boomtown Fair, Camp Bestival, The Great Dorset Steam Fair, Wessex Folk Festival, Outcider Festival, Wimborne Folk Festival and Bournemouth Sevens.
